Ecoppia, a pioneer and world leader in robotic solutions for photovoltaic solar, has announced a new project in one of the world's largest solar parks in BenBan, Egypt.

 

BenBan solar park, located near the southern Egyptian city of Aswan, has a total capacity of 1,650 MWp corresponding to an annual production of 3.8 TW, and is spread across nearly 40 km. 

 

While enjoying very high radiation rates, the facility also suffers from major soiling and desert sands, requiring frequent cleaning to ensure steady and optimal production, said the company in a statement.

 

Ecoppia's robotic solutions were proven to be extremely effective, cleaning nearly 10 million solar panels every night in harsh climatic conditions, spreading across roughly 2,500MW of installations globally.

 

Not only effective, the robots were also proven to be fully safe and reliable on all module types, to include glass on glass and bifacial.
